Philadelphia Eagles quarterback, Michael Vick is back on the hot seat following the shooting outside of a restaurant after his birthday party last week.  While he was at first beleived to be be completely uninvolved, video surveillance tape shows Vick left the Virginia Beach nightclub just three minutes prior to the shooting despite his early statement to police that it was at least 10 minutes.

In his defense Vick released a statement Thursday saying he had “nothing to do” with a shooting.

“On June 25, 2010, I attended a birthday party held in my honor at The Guadalajara’s Restaurant in Virginia Beach, Virginia,” Vick stated. “After I left the event, I learned that a man was shot outside the restaurant. I want to assure everyone that I had nothing to do with that incident. I left the restaurant prior to it occurring and did not witness what happened.”

Quanis Phillips

Although not official, word on the street is the victim is Quanis Phillips, Vick’s cousin and one of his co-defendants in his dogfighting case.  There are also several reports, Marcus Vick, Micahel’s brother, one-time NFL player and problem child has been named as the possible shooter.   According to the report Marcus got into a verbal confrontation with Phillips which lead to Phillips slapping a piece of birthday cake on Michael after Phillips was told to leave the party.
